Father: Raelynn Rose Fuller shaken "almost to death"

Family members confirm to 7 Eyewitness News Raelynn Rose Fuller is the toddler who died over the weekend.

Raelynn had been hospitalized at John R. Oishei Children’s Hospital since September 10.

Raelynn’s father, Cody Fuller said doctors believe she had been shaken “almost to death,” prior to being admitted.

As we first reported on Friday, deputies said Raelynn was rushed to the hospital after she reportedly passed out and was having trouble breathing at a home on Grand Island. According to deputies, a subsequent investigation revealed she sustained injuries that resulted in her being unresponsive.

Deputies said 26-year-old Brianna Valenti is the prime suspect.

Fuller told 7 Eyewitness News Valenti was his girlfriend, and she had been caring for Raelynn and her five-year-old daughter when Raelynn sustained her injuries. Fuller said he was at work on September 10th, when he got a call from Valenti saying Raelynn was having trouble breathing. He said she told investigators Raelynn had hit her head.

Prior to Raelynn’s death, Valenti was facing several charges including reckless assault of a child. It’s unclear whether she will face more serious charges. Fuller said he’d like her to be charged with Raelynn’s death.

Valenti’s currently being held in the Erie County Holding Center on $150,000 bail.

Raelynn’s funeral arrangements have been made. But, the family is requesting to keep them private.
